Another important aspect is the motor on a treadmill. The continuous horsepower (CHP) or power rating, is a reliable gauge of the treadmill's power. If you're planning to use your treadmill for jogging choose models that has a 2.5-CHP motor or higher. If you're planning to make running a serious sport the treadmill that is powered by a 3-CHP engine is the best option.

Also, be sure to verify the maximum incline of your treadmill. Some treadmills can have 20 percent. This makes them perfect for running uphill. Others, however have a maximum incline of just 10 percent. If you intend to use your folding treadmill mostly for walking, then use the lower part of the scale.

A treadmill that folds should be at minimum 7.5 MPH. It should come with cushioning that minimizes the noise and vibration. It should have a safety lock and 12 workout programs built in. Speed

The speed of your treadmill can impact the way you feel about exercising. If you're a fan of running, select a treadmill that can reach speeds of up to 10 miles per hour. It is also important to ensure that the deck size is large enough to accommodate your stride. If you plan to run or sprint, you'll want a deck that is at least 55 inches long and 20 inches wide. This will allow you to walk in natural, full strides without putting too much strain on your body.
